What is Hyperhidrosis?
Hyperhidrosis or excessive sweating, is a condition that affects millions of people around the world. It can be embarrassing, uncomfortable, and even debilitating for those who suffer from it. While hyperhidrosis affects both men and women, women often experience unique challenges due to societal expectations and norms surrounding appearance and hygiene. In this blog, we will explore hyperhidrosis and the benefits it can provide specifically for women.
Hyperhidrosis is a medical condition characterised by excessive sweating that can occur in various parts of the body, such as the palms, underarms, feet and face. It is caused by overactive sweat glands that produce more sweat than the body needs to regulate temperature. This can lead to visible sweat stains on clothing, unpleasant body odour, and discomfort.
Hyperhidrosis is a chronic condition that can affect people of all ages and can be triggered by various factors, such as stress, anxiety, and certain medical conditions. Treatment options for hyperhidrosis range from topical antiperspirants to surgical interventions, depending on the severity of the condition and the individual's preferences.

4. Long-Lasting Results
Hyperhidrosis treatment options range from topical antiperspirants to surgical interventions. While some treatments may provide temporary relief, surgical options such as thoracic sympathectomy can provide long-lasting results by permanently disabling overactive sweat glands. This can be particularly beneficial for women who want to avoid the inconvenience and discomfort of frequent treatments.
